Ingredients

  • 2 pieces English Cucumbers (Long, thin‑skinned, seedless; peeled in "zebra" strips and core removed)
  • 1 teaspoon Kosher Salt (Used to draw out excess moisture from the cucumbers)
  • 0.5 small Red Onion (Thinly sliced into half‑moons)
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h Dill (Fronds only, roughly chopped)
  • 0.75 cup Greek Yogurt (Plain, full‑fat for best creaminess)
  • 1 unit Lemon (Zest only, adds bright citrus lift)
  • 2 tablespoons Red Wine Vinegar (Adjust up to 2 tbsp + extra if dressing is too thick)
  • 0.5 teaspoon Garlic Powder (Optional, for subtle garlic flavor)
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black Pepper (Freshly ground)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Cucumbers

    Peel the English cucumbers in long "zebra" strips, then run a spoon through the center to remove the core. Slice the cucumbers into half‑moon pieces, place them in a colander, sprinkle with a pinch of kosher salt and let sit for about 5 minutes to draw out moisture.

  2. Slice the Red Onion

    Trim the red onion and slice it very thinly into half‑moon ribbons. No need for perfect uniformity—just aim for thin slices so the bite is gentle.

  3. Chop Fresh Dill

    Hold the dill stems at the base and shave off the fronds. Roughly chop the fronds to release their flavor.

  4. Make the Yogurt Dressing

    In a mixing bowl combine 3/4 cup Greek yogurt, the zest of one lemon, 2 Tbsp red wine vinegar, 1/2 tsp garlic powder, a pinch of kosher salt, 1/4 tsp black pepper, and the chopped dill. Whisk until smooth.

  5. Adjust Dressing Consistency

    If the dressing feels as thick as a dip, whisk in an additional 1‑2 Tbsp red wine vinegar (or a splash of water) until it coats the cucumbers lightly.

  6. Dry the Cucumbers

    Place the salted cucumbers on a clean kitchen towel or paper towels and pat them dry to remove excess water.

  7. Combine and Toss

    Add the dried cucumber pieces, sliced red onion, and any remaining dill to the bowl of dressing. Toss gently until everything is evenly coated.

  8. Serve Immediately

    Transfer the salad to a serving dish and enjoy while fresh and crisp. If you need to hold it briefly, keep it chilled.

Critical Success Points

  • Removing the cucumber core and salting the cucumbers to draw out excess water
  • Patting the cucumbers completely dry before mixing with the dressing
  • Adjusting the dressing thickness with extra vinegar or a splash of water

Q

What are the most common mistakes to avoid when making Creamy Cucumber Salad?

A

Common errors include skipping the salt‑drain step, which leads to a watery salad; over‑mixing the dressing, which can cause it to separate; and adding too much vinegar, which overpowers the delicate cucumber flavor.

Q

Why does this Creamy Cucumber Salad recipe use Greek yogurt instead of regular yogurt or sour cream?

A

Greek yogurt has a higher protein content and a thicker, creamier texture, allowing the dressing to cling to the cucumbers without becoming runny. Regular yogurt would make the dressing too thin, and sour cream would add unnecessary richness and alter the tang profile.

Q

Can I make Creamy Cucumber Salad ahead of time and how should I store it?

A

Yes. Prepare the cucumbers, onion, and dressing separately. Store the cucumbers in a sealed container in the refrigerator and keep the dressing in a separate jar. Combine just before serving to maintain crunch. The assembled salad can be kept chilled for up to 2 days, though texture is best when fresh.
